Tips for Operating a Successful Coffee Business in Hillsborough
The following recommendations aim to provide guidance for establishing and maintaining a thriving coffee-related venture within the Hillsborough area. Adherence to these principles can contribute to increased profitability and customer satisfaction.
Tip 1: Conduct Thorough Market Research: Before launching, analyze the Hillsborough demographic profile, competitor landscape, and existing demand for specialty coffee offerings. Identifying unmet needs will inform menu development and marketing strategies.
Tip 2: Secure a Strategic Location: Opt for a site with high visibility, accessibility, and sufficient foot traffic. Proximity to residential areas, business districts, or educational institutions can positively influence customer volume.
Tip 3: Prioritize High-Quality Ingredients and Equipment: Sourcing premium coffee beans and investing in reliable brewing equipment are essential for delivering a consistent and superior product. Maintaining equipment is also critical.
Tip 4: Cultivate a Unique Atmosphere: Design the interior to reflect a specific aesthetic that resonates with the target demographic. Comfortable seating, appropriate lighting, and tasteful decor contribute to a positive customer experience.
Tip 5: Emphasize Exceptional Customer Service: Train staff to be knowledgeable, friendly, and attentive. Prompt and courteous service fosters customer loyalty and encourages repeat business.
Tip 6: Implement an Effective Marketing Strategy: Utilize social media platforms, local advertising, and community engagement to raise brand awareness. Loyalty programs and special promotions can incentivize customer retention.
Tip 7: Maintain Stringent Quality Control: Regularly evaluate coffee preparation techniques, cleanliness standards, and overall customer satisfaction to identify areas for improvement. Consistency is paramount.
These recommendations, when implemented effectively, can significantly enhance the prospects for sustained success within the competitive Hillsborough coffee market. A commitment to quality, service, and community engagement is crucial.

3. Beverage Variety
The breadth of drink offerings available at establishments in Hillsborough profoundly impacts their market appeal and operational success. The causal relationship between an extensive drink selection and customer attraction is evident; increased choices cater to diverse preferences, broadening the potential customer base. The importance of “Beverage Variety” within a “hillsborough coffee shop” manifests through enhanced customer satisfaction and repeat business. For example, an establishment offering not only standard drip coffee but also specialty espresso drinks, teas, smoothies, and seasonal beverages is likely to attract a wider spectrum of patrons than one with a limited menu. The practical significance of this understanding lies in informing menu development and inventory management decisions, maximizing revenue potential while minimizing waste.
Expanding beverage options, however, requires careful consideration. Implementing a wide array of choices necessitates investment in specialized equipment, staff training, and ingredient sourcing. Maintaining quality and consistency across all offerings becomes increasingly challenging with a larger menu. For instance, a “hillsborough coffee shop” considering adding kombucha on tap must evaluate the cost of the dispensing system, the sourcing of high-quality kombucha, and the potential for spoilage. Successfully managing this complexity requires efficient operational processes and skilled personnel capable of executing diverse beverage preparations consistently.

5. Operational Challenges
Operating an establishment that serves coffee in Hillsborough presents a complex array of logistical and managerial difficulties. Successfully navigating these “Operational Challenges” is critical for ensuring profitability and sustainability within a competitive market. These challenges extend beyond simply brewing coffee and encompass aspects such as cost management, staffing, regulatory compliance, and maintaining product consistency.
- Inventory Management and Waste Reduction
Maintaining an efficient inventory system to minimize waste and prevent stockouts poses a significant challenge. Perishable goods, such as milk, pastries, and fresh produce, require careful monitoring and timely replenishment. Accurate forecasting of demand is essential for optimizing inventory levels and reducing spoilage. Inefficient inventory management can lead to financial losses and customer dissatisfaction. For instance, overstocking of seasonal items can result in significant write-offs, while frequent stockouts of popular beverages can drive customers to competitors.
- Labor Costs and Staffing Issues
Managing labor costs while ensuring adequate staffing levels presents an ongoing balancing act. Competitive wages and benefits are necessary to attract and retain qualified employees, but these expenses can significantly impact profitability. Fluctuations in demand, particularly during peak hours and seasonal periods, require flexible staffing strategies. Furthermore, training staff to consistently prepare high-quality beverages and provide excellent customer service requires ongoing investment. High employee turnover can disrupt operations and increase training expenses.
- Regulatory Compliance and Permitting
Adhering to local health regulations, zoning ordinances, and licensing requirements demands careful attention to detail. Regular inspections can result in fines or temporary closures if compliance standards are not met. Navigating the permitting process for renovations or expansions can be time-consuming and expensive. Staying informed about changes in regulations and implementing necessary adjustments to operations is essential for avoiding legal issues. The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) compliance further requires specific accommodations to ensure accessibility for all customers.
